Note
Kailangan ng pahintulot para ma-access ang page na ito. Maaari mong subukang mag-sign in o magpalit ng mga direktoryo.
Ang pag-access sa pahinang ito ay nangangailangan ng pahintulot. Maaari mong subukang baguhin ang mga direktoryo.
Projects a set of SQL expressions and returns a new DataFrame.
Syntax
selectExpr(*expr: Union[str, List[str]])
Parameters
| Parameter | Type | Description |
|---|---|---|
expr |
str or list of str | SQL expression strings to project. |
Returns
DataFrame: A DataFrame with new/old columns transformed by expressions.
Examples
df = spark.createDataFrame([
(2, "Alice"), (5, "Bob")], schema=["age", "name"])
df.selectExpr("age * 2", "abs(age)").show()
# +---------+--------+
# |(age * 2)|abs(age)|
# +---------+--------+
# | 4| 2|
# | 10| 5|
# +---------+--------+